**Q: How do I access the Brindlewood partner SFTP drop?**

New hires at Fennimore Logistics should first request the drop role from their team lead, then verify the host fingerprint against the onboarding wiki before connecting. Files from Brindlewood arrive nightly and must not be renamed. If the service account is ever locked out, recovery requires the passphrase held by the integrations team, shown below.

recovery phrase for yajop-tagef: quenael-zoriel-aldael-quenax-druion

Glimmerfell handlers run on the Vantor serverless runtime, which means the first request after a deploy can take 4–8 seconds while the container warms. Support should expect a spike in latency complaints in the hour following any release; these usually resolve without action. We pre-warm the three busiest endpoints automatically, but long-tail routes stay cold. If a customer reports timeouts beyond the warm-up window, escalate to the Glimmerfell release channel. All release bundles must be verified before rollout, using the key below.

deploy key for fafof-yaguf: bky4_zHj6

## Environment Variables — PixelVault Image Cache

During the Q3 incident we traced a steady memory leak to the in-process image cache never evicting resized variants. The fix caps cache size via PIXELVAULT_CACHE_MAX_MB, which must be set in every environment; leaving it unset restores the leaky unbounded behavior. The cache also reports eviction stats to our telemetry sink, which requires authentication. The sink credential belongs in the environment file on the line that follows.

sealed setting: LEDGER_TOKEN20=6148d35bbb480b0ab79e